Pros

-The friendships with your coworkers

Cons

-Deceptive practices: I made the mistake of believing that I was an exemplary employee and invested my heart into my role. They feigned interest in me, built me up, assured me of my positive performance regularly, manipulated me based on my strengths, and eventually eliminated me once they got what they needed. I was abandoned by my leaders in these moments; they really do follow the belief that everyone is replaceable. If you're lucky, you see it coming and quit before reaching this point. -High Turnover: Layoffs and firings are the norm. To stay employed here long-term, learn to master complete mental detachment so you can stomach the regular questionable decisions that require you to look the other way. -Management: With very few exceptions, management can not be trusted. Its best to simply do what is needed to gather a paycheck and ask for *everything* your leaders say in writing. Don't go over and above and don't let them know who you are- anything you share can be used to target you later. -Aftermath: You'll take away friendships, but you’ll leave this company either feeling relieved because you quit or psychologically mistreated and confused because you got thrown away.

Pros

There aren't to many pros except for some people that used to work there. Its a paycheck and the time off given is reasonable.

Cons

The cons are numerous. The biggest problem being management and their underlings. If you are not a favorite or part of their clique you will be brushed aside and told you are not a team player. Management does nothing and doesn't care about individuals on the teams. I was being harassed by a team leader and went to management who brushed me off then to HR who told me that I needed therapy for being attacked and belittled. This is a company that doesn't care and would rather have an unhappy wage slave then a happy employee. Its no wonder so many long time employees are leaving. There is also no way to advance up the company, after trying and expressing interest they just say no and keep you under their thumb while telling you lies on how you just need to try harder. Try and find a job somewhere else where the company and coworkers treat you like a human and not something disposable. I would not recommend working there.

Pros

The best part of Rio are the employees. About 90% of the employees are the best personally and professionally that a company could potentially hire. The benefits are good compared to what a lot of other companies offer. The job itself is a great job and very self rewarding.

Cons

Management is the biggest failing of the company. Everything is based on favoritism instead of qualifications and performance. There is no reward for working hard and going above and beyond. Those that are the laziest are the most rewarded and admired by management. They do not know what employees do and what their job tasks are therefore are incapable of being effective managers. They have no clue how to run a business and do not value the employees.
